Refactor templates from legacy Cursor rules to agents.md format

Summary

This PR migrates the Agentuity templates from the legacy .cursor/rules/*.mdc format to the new standardized AGENTS.md format following the specification from https://agents.md/.

Key changes:

  • Converted 5 legacy .mdc files into 3 consolidated AGENTS.md files:
    • common/AGENTS.md - General Agentuity configuration guidelines
    • common/js/AGENTS.md - JavaScript/TypeScript agent development guide
    • common/py/AGENTS.md - Python agent development guide
  • Updated all 3 rules.yaml files (python-uv, nodejs, bunjs) to copy AGENTS.md to project root instead of cursor files to .cursor/rules/
  • Removed legacy cursor directories entirely (common/cursor/, common/js/cursor/, common/py/cursor/)

The new AGENTS.md files combine SDK documentation with development guidelines in a single, standardized format that follows the emerging agents.md specification used by other AI development tools.

Review & Testing Checklist for Human

  • Test project creation end-to-end: Create new projects with agentuity new for all three runtimes (python-uv, nodejs, bunjs) and verify AGENTS.md files are created correctly in the project root
  • Verify content accuracy: Compare the new AGENTS.md files against the original .mdc files to ensure no important guidance or SDK documentation was lost during consolidation
  • Check schema compliance: Ensure the modified rules.yaml files still comply with rules.schema.json and use correct action syntax
  • Search for remaining .cursor references: Use grep -r "\.cursor" . to confirm no references to the old format remain anywhere in the repository
  • Test template functionality: Verify that the new create_file actions work correctly and place AGENTS.md in the right location with proper content

Review Focus Areas

The highest risk areas are the rules.yaml modifications since they control the entire project scaffolding process, and the content consolidation where multiple specialized files were merged into unified guides.

Notes

  • This refactoring follows the agents.md specification from https://agents.md/ which is becoming a standard for AI agent development guidance
  • The consolidation reduces complexity by eliminating the .cursor/rules/ directory structure in favor of a single root-level AGENTS.md file per project
  • Content was carefully preserved during the conversion, combining agent development guidelines with SDK documentation in a more accessible format
